Squeeze film behavior in porous transversely circular stepped plates with a couple stress fluid
Abstract
Purpose
The purpose of this work is to carry our a study of the effect of surface roughness on squeeze film behavior between two transversely circular stepped plates with couple stress lubricant when the upper circular stepped plate has porous facing which approaches the lower plate with uniform velocity.
Design/methodology/approach
The modified Stochastic Reynolds equation is derived for Christensen Stochastic theory for the rough surfaces. Closed form solution of the Stochastic Reynolds equation is obtained in terms of Fourier-Bessel series.
Findings
It is found that the effect of couple stress fluid and surface roughness is more pronounced compared to classical case.
Originality/value
The problem is original that it consider a couple stress fluid in this type of applications.
